Dragging partners, children and colleagues who don't normally venture out on Box Rocks weekends out for the first time was mostly fun. We stayed at Woodland, the Glasbury Outdoor Activities Centre. Arriving on Friday night we put the kids to bed before catching up over a few beers. The next morning we set out on a windy and chilly ramble around The Begwyns (415), tiring out the children and many of the adults.
The next morning the weather was atrocious but a small and determined group of adults and children (Eckersley, Evans and White families) summitted Hay Bluff (685) against strong winds and relentless rain.
